lustre/ui/colour

Types

pub type Scale {
  Scale(
    app_background: Colour,
    app_background_subtle: Colour,
    app_border: Colour,
    element_background: Colour,
    element_background_hover: Colour,
    element_background_strong: Colour,
    element_border_subtle: Colour,
    element_border_strong: Colour,
    solid_background: Colour,
    solid_background_hover: Colour,
    text_high_contrast: Colour,
    text_low_contrast: Colour,
  )
}

Constructors

  • Scale(
      app_background: Colour,
      app_background_subtle: Colour,
      app_border: Colour,
      element_background: Colour,
      element_background_hover: Colour,
      element_background_strong: Colour,
      element_border_subtle: Colour,
      element_border_strong: Colour,
      solid_background: Colour,
      solid_background_hover: Colour,
      text_high_contrast: Colour,
      text_low_contrast: Colour,
    )

Functions

pub fn amber() -> Scale
pub fn blue() -> Scale
pub fn bronze() -> Scale
pub fn brown() -> Scale
pub fn crimson() -> Scale
pub fn cyan() -> Scale
pub fn gold() -> Scale
pub fn grass() -> Scale
pub fn green() -> Scale
pub fn grey() -> Scale
pub fn indigo() -> Scale
pub fn iris() -> Scale
pub fn jade() -> Scale
pub fn lime() -> Scale
pub fn mauve() -> Scale
pub fn mint() -> Scale
pub fn olive() -> Scale
pub fn orange() -> Scale
pub fn pink() -> Scale
pub fn plum() -> Scale
pub fn purple() -> Scale
pub fn red() -> Scale
pub fn ruby() -> Scale
pub fn sage() -> Scale
pub fn sand() -> Scale
pub fn sky() -> Scale
pub fn slate() -> Scale
pub fn teal() -> Scale
pub fn tomato() -> Scale
pub fn violet() -> Scale
pub fn yellow() -> Scale
Search Document